在以设置对MTL_TRANSACTIONS_INTERFACE接口表进行跟踪审计为例子。

一、注册表的主键

1、MTL_TRANSACTIONS_INTERFACE表没有主键,需要将其注册为主键。

Begin
ad_dd.register_primary_key('INV','MTL_TRANSACTIONS_INTERFACE_PK','MTL_TRANSACTIONS_INTERFACE','number','S','Y','Y');
end;
BEGIN
ad_dd.register_primary_key_column('INV','MTL_TRANSACTIONS_INTERFACE_PK','MTL_TRANSACTIONS_INTERFACE','TRANSACTION_INTERFACE_ID',1);
END;
commit;

2、应用开发员>应用产品>数据库>表

检查MTL_TRANSACTIONS_INTERFACE表是否设置为主键。

二、配置审计线索属性

 系统管理员>配置文件>系统

将”审计线索:激活”的地点层设置为”是”

 

 

三、安装跟踪表

系统管理员>安全性>跟踪线索>安装

确定INV模块已经勾选。

 

四、创建跟踪组

系统管理员>安全性>跟踪线索>组

创建一个跟踪组,添加MTL_TRANSACTIONS_INTERFACE表。

五、在跟踪表设置需要跟踪的列值

系统管理员>安全性>跟踪线索>表

在MTL_TRANSACTIONS_INTERFACE表添加需要跟踪的COLUMN值。这里一定要设置一个列为主关键字。

 

 

六、提交“审计线索更新表”报表

系统管理员>请求>运行

提交审计线索更新表报表,运行。

 

七、相关表格、视图、触发器。

报表跑完后,将创建MTL_TRANSACTIONS_INTERFA_A跟踪表。

相关视图(只列出少部分,其它略):

 

相关触发器如下: 

 

 

八、需要的话,可以执行这个报表验证下。

 

 

版权声明:本文为fjzsl原创文章,遵循 CC 4.0 BY-SA 版权协议,转载请附上原文出处链接和本声明。
本文链接:https://www.cnblogs.com/fjzsl/p/9306570.html